I was born and raised in Leeds, West Yorkshire. Wanting to escape life in a big city and concentrate more on working to live than living to work, I moved to the Outer Hebrides in the north-west of Scotland in 2004 and I have lived there ever since with my wife and dogs.
I write post-apocalyptic, sci-fi, dystopian and horror fiction. I’ve released fifty one books across six different series - Safe Haven, The End of Everything, Unsafe, Relentless, The Burning Tree and Scares in Scotland.

A drama teacher takes her small class on a field trip to see a play in Scotland. On the way a bridge gives out and they abandon the van and go on foot to find help. What they find is a woods full of crazies. They start to disappear, and the others must not only survive, but find their friends.
This was an o.k. book. Nothing really out of the ordinary for me. It had its points but also had its downfalls. One thing I couldn't really stand was the author thought repeating yourself over and over made you crazy and demented. A character would repeat a sentence over and over. This didn't happen a few times, it happened almost every few pages.
Another was all of the crazy family who go out and kill kept repeating that they like each other but really hate them as well. This happens throughout the book, too. It took a lot away from the story for me. Repeating yourself does not a maniac make.

‘Madhouse’ is a fitting title - the family are crazy!
This book is f’ked up - it’s gory and graphic with a splash of dark humour, I loved it! It’s short and fast paced; I was completely hooked from the prologue onwards.
There are a lot of main characters, all with quite a bit of dialect and involvement; however, I didn’t feel lost or confused at any point, the PoVs of each chapter were grouped together well and the story flowed clearly.
I will say there is quite a lot of filler throughout the book; the author uses a lot of descriptive writing when it’s not really necessary - we knew everyone’s movements and thoughts constantly so it became slightly repetitive at times.
Not life changing by any means but was definitely a captivating read that holds you at the edge of your seat to the final page, the ending was wild!

The story was fine, mildly interesting but this book leaves only questions. We never get a back story on any of the students except Zach and there really wasn’t much for Zach either. No follow up to what exactly is wrong with the madhouse family. The only fully fleshed out backstory is in the prologue for a character who dies immediately. Not terrible but you could probably find a better read.
